In the world of combat sports, the recent announcement of the million-dollar tournament has created a buzz that has the entire martial arts community talking. At the heart of this discussion is the potential clash between the prestigious ADCC (Abu Dhabi Combat Championship) and the new tournament, which has raised some interesting questions.
The ADCC is known for its intense and highly competitive submission wrestling events, where the top grapplers from around the world come together to showcase their skills. The tournament has long been the holy grail for Jiu-Jitsu practitioners, with athletes dedicating years of their lives to preparing for this prestigious event.
“At the end of the day, as an adult, you have to prioritize what makes the most sense,” Ruotolo explained in B-team’s vlog. “We’re not little kids anymore, messing around. We have to think about things like rent, bills, and providing for our families.”
The lure of a staggering $1 million prize on the line at CJI proved to be a significant factor in Ruotolo’s decision. “When we found out we could make a million dollars in one night, it was a no-brainer,” he revealed. “Me and my brother, Kade, are on opposite sides of the bracket, so we could meet in the finals, and the winner would take home a million dollars for the family. It’s a war, for sure, but it’s worth it.”
This is in contrast to ADCC practice. ADCC commonly puts teammates on the same side of the bracket to avoid close outs in semi finals and finals.
With the potential to earn life-changing sums of money, many top Jiu-Jitsu and MMA stars are eyeing the opportunity to compete for the grand prize.
This has led to some speculation about the potential impact on the ADCC. Some have suggested that the ADCC should consider changing its date to avoid a direct clash with the new tournament, allowing athletes to compete in both events. Others have argued that the competition should remain on its traditional schedule, as the ADCC has a long and storied history that should be respected.
